The global Computer Vision in Healthcare market garnered revenue around USD XX Billion in 2019 and projected to reach USD XX Billion in 2027, with at a compound annual growth rate of 48% throughout the estimate period from 2020 to 2027.

The computer vision utilizes algorithms for processing images with the aim of making faster and more accurate diagnoses. Computer vision technique has been used in various surgery and diagnosis of various diseases such as cardiovascular disorders and cancer. The market for computer vision in healthcare is growing due to the increasing government initiatives to increase the adoption of AI-based technologies, increasing demand for computer vision systems in the healthcare industry, big data in healthcare, and the use of computer vision in precision medicine.

Segmentation

By Product & Service

  • Software: In 2019, the software segment accounted for the largest share of the market due to the rising adoption of healthcare IT in hospitals. 
  • Hardware: Hardware accounts for the second-largest share due to the rising need for AI-infused healthcare in precision medicine and also increasing initiatives by the government to increase awareness regarding healthcare IT.
  • Services: Services held a significant share in 2019.

By Application

  • Medical Imaging and Diagnostics: The medical imaging & diagnostics segment accounted for the largest share of the market in 2019. This segment is also projected to witness the highest growth during the forecast period. 
  • Surgeries: Holds the largest market share due as computer vision has been used in various surgery and therapy of various diseases. 
  • Others: Others include clinical trials, patient management, and research.

By End-User

  • Healthcare providers: The healthcare providers segment accounted for the largest market share in 2019 and is projected to register the highest growth rate during the forecast period. 
  • Diagnostic centers: Holds the largest market share due to the increasing older population and the ability of Computer Vision in Healthcare in the diagnosis of coronary artery disease and cancer.
  • Others: Others include specialty centers and ambulatory surgical centers segment.
